A feisty cat fight will be fought as Red Bank challenge Brainerd at 7:00 p.m. on Thursday. Neither team made it on the board the last time they hit the pitch, so they've probably got a bit of extra motivation.
While Red Bank's win against Chattanooga School for the Liberal Arts wasn't quite the blowout it was the last time the pair played, they still came out on top. Red Bank's defense stepped up to hand Chattanooga School for the Liberal Arts a 1-0 shutout two weeks ago. Red Bank wouldn't have won without Rakan Abu-hijleh, who scored the game-winner.
Meanwhile, Brainerd entered their match against Sweetwater on Tuesday without any home losses, but there's a first time for everything. Brainerd fell 3-1 to Sweetwater.
Brainerd's defeat was their first in the district, dropping their district record down to 2-1 and their overall record down to 3-2. As for Red Bank, the victory made it two in a row for them and bumps their season record up to 2-3-1.
